- LADIES FIRST!
-
- In an
almost complete reversal of last year’s Mathy Awards outcome when the
males dominated, the 5 singers who will compete for the coveted
Marianne Mathy
Scholarship of
$30,000 in the 2007 Finals
are ALL
female. Three Sopranos and two Mezzos will be featured at an exciting
Concert in Sydney
Conservatorium’s Verbrugghen Hall at 7.30pm on Monday 5th November.
-
-
As well as competing
for some very valuable awards the talented young singers will enjoy the
significant experience of singing with the Australian Opera and Ballet
Orchestra conducted by Maestro Richard Bonynge.

The National Adjudicator, eminent tenor Anson Austin
OAM, remarked on the
exceptionally high standard of the ten competing singers at the
Semi-Finals and the difficult task in reducing the number down to five.
The concert included a wide range of interesting repertoire – not your
usual competition fare – and in the second part of the programme,
brilliant young pianist Simon Tedeschi delighted the audience with his
spirited and polished performance - an eclectic selection of pieces to
ease the tension of awaiting the judges’ verdict.
-
-
For the Finals, Anson will be joined by three other
adjudicators: Michael Halliwell representing Sydney Conservatorium of
Music, Richard Wenn representing Symphony Services Australia and
visiting Japanese baritone
Yoshinobu
Kuribayashi.
-
-
If the beautiful singing at the Semi-Finals Concert is
anything to go by the November Finals promise to be wonderful
entertainment. The Concert will celebrate not only the vocal gifts of
these emerging classical performers, but will also feature a former
Mathy winner, internationally renowned baritone Jeffery Black, in the
dual roles of compere and guest artist, and the as yet unnamed Winner of
the 2007 Opera Awards.
-
-
The Finals Concert will
be staged in the distinguished presence of The Australian Singing
Competition’s Patron the
Governor-General of the Commonwealth of Australia,
His
Excellency Major General Michael Jeffery AC CVO, MC (Rtd)
and Her Excellency Mrs Marlena Jeffery.
